Output 7317e734925cc21add9e5827dce920c8e1ebd0550071554f055f25a0d8c58c55:0

value
634339
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31a0ebd2e9a32f18a1a49ead29b1b7122e2f7606 OP_EQUAL
address
36DRowgJc62vMNd9qkVYgshL5xk7LLubKq
transaction
7317e734925cc21add9e5827dce920c8e1ebd0550071554f055f25a0d8c58c55
confirmations
214654
spent
true